Support staff can generate reproduction data without touching production. All factory calls go through the Seedgate service, which enforces per-team quotas and scrubs anything resembling real customer data. Sessions expire after eight hours; re-authenticate rather than caching tokens in scripts. If a factory call returns 401, your credentials have rotated. For sandbox use, configure the client with the internal key shown below.

API key for bageg-kajef: vxb2-ss

Subject: DR drill next Thursday — SquatGuard scanner

Hey, quick heads-up: we're running the disaster-recovery drill for SquatGuard, our typo-squatting package scanner, next Thursday morning. Your part is just to confirm the restored index catches the seeded bad packages. If the restore node asks you to authenticate, it'll want the recovery passphrase pasted here below.

recovery phrase for hahig-tawig: briael-istax

Runbook: Glintpath consent banner rollout. Banner is gated per region; rollout is staged at 10/50/100 percent. If users report a missing banner, check their region flag first, then cache age. Do not clear the consent store — that re-prompts everyone. Escalate layout bugs to the Fernhollow web team. The active rollout configuration values appear below.

settings of tahop-tajof:
QUENWYN_PIN=9469
QUENWYN_METRICS_HOST=metrics.quenwyn.lumicworks.internal
QUENWYN_LOG_LEVEL=error
QUENWYN_TENANT=kasdor